Kranevitter confident of Atleti move

River Plate midfielder Matias Kranevitter says he is confident that his transfer to Atletico Madrid will eventually bear fruition.

The 22-year-old, who holds an Italian passport, recently helped Los Millonarios to Copa Libertadores glory but is expected to join Atleti in the near future following his latest remarks and a deal for Thiago Motta continuing to flounder.

“I know River are in contact with Atletico Madrid and trying to reach an agreement,” he was quoted as saying by the Spanish Press.

“I’m waiting patiently, but I’m sure things are going to work out for all parties concerned.”

“I’ve won a lot with River, but it would be an honour to play for a club like Atleti.

“Surely, Marcelo [Gallardo, River Coach] and the club are aware of my situation. As far as I know, the two clubs are in talks. It would be a great step to take in my career.

“El Cholo Simeone is a winning Coach and any player would like to play under him.

“It would be great to mark Messi at the Club World Cup, but it would be even better to have teammates [in competition with him].”
